执行引擎是Java虚拟机最核心的组成部分之一。物理机和虚拟机的区别 二者都有代码执行的能力 物理机的执行引擎是建立在处理器、硬件、指令集和操作系统层面上的。 虚拟机的执行引擎是自己实现的,可以自行指定指令集与执行引擎结构体(包括不被硬件支持的指令集格式)PC物理机支持的指令架构基于寄存器的指令集。这个的优点是执行速度相对比较快。 Javac编译器输出的字节码指令流,基本上是一种基于栈的指令集架构。
虚拟机是个好东西,但是对电脑有一定的要求。尤其对做工控的来说都需要安装一些大型的软件(其中WINCC最难装,对系统要求较高。而且像WIN 7 64位的就别想装上去了,如果改系统后那4G以上的内存不就浪费了嘛!!所以虚拟机就是你们的福音),只要是系统,东西装多了就会卡、慢。那对虚拟机的优化就是必需的啦。    首先说一下我的硬件配置(2010年的电脑):CPU
 第一步VMware安装很简单,全部默认安装即可。 安装完VMware之后,打开VMware,点击创建虚拟机典型安装易出问题,所以这里选择自定义安装 安装过程选项配置如下处理器数,核数,内存都可以根据需要自己设置这里的大部分设置都可以建完虚拟机后再修改完成后可看到新建好的虚拟机打开虚拟机设置,设置安装镜像文件的位置(就是之前下载好的Ubuntu的.iso文件)开启虚拟机,准备装
## VM虚拟引擎虚拟是一种将物理资源虚拟化为逻辑资源的技术,它可以让我们在一台物理服务器上运行多个虚拟机(VM)。虚拟引擎是实现虚拟的关键组件,它可以将物理服务器的计算、存储和网络资源等进行虚拟,并提供给虚拟机使用。那么,我们在创建虚拟机时是否需要勾虚拟引擎呢? 要回答这个问题,首先我们需要了解虚拟引擎的作用。虚拟引擎可以分为两种类型:软件虚拟引擎和硬件虚拟
原创 6月前
1115阅读
文章目录KVMKVM 概述KVM运行时的三种模式KVM工作原理KVM虚拟平台实操拓扑图一:虚拟机资源二:虚拟机开启虚拟三:环境优化四:安装KVM五:设置 KVM 网络六:KVM部署与管理 KVMKVM 概述广义的 KVM 实际上包含两部分, 一部分是基于 LINUX 内核支持的 KVM 内核模块, 另一部分就是经过简化和修改的 Qemu。KVM 内核模块模拟处理器和内存以支持虚拟机的运行,Q
我们可以用虚拟机运行多系统,这在多系统开发和本地调试网络应用很有用,也可以解决运行其他系统软件的需求。比如,我想在linux上玩英雄联盟,用wine的方法由于反TP软件已不被支持而不行,唯一的方法是运行Windows系统虚拟机,这就需要虚拟机提供良好的3d性能。(我的机子是i7-7500u 940mx 8G,以下都是测试数据基于此)。qemu-kvm可以只用于Linux平台是linux内核的虚拟
Centos7 在不同虚拟机软件中的安装方式虚拟机软件的选择:VirtualBox6.0及以上;VmwareWorkstationiso资源: 链接: https://pan.baidu.com/s/1OLuu_ZvWZ67U2eG4ik_p6w 提取码: l6wiCirros 这是一个大家在OpenStack测试非常喜欢使用的镜像,小于15M,测试起来非常方便。 官方下载地址 https://d
文章目录VMware的安装与配置前期准备开始安装VMware前言安装虚拟机的安装与配置开始安装:设置系统镜像 VMware的安装与配置前期准备在安装虚拟机之前大家得先看一眼自己的电脑是否支持虚拟网络,查看步骤如下: 任务管理器---->性能—>CPU---->虚拟,看看是否启用如果不支持的话,大家可以这么开: win10系统->更新和安全->恢复->高级启动
转载 2023-09-05 15:38:01
149阅读
一、虚拟机技术:虚拟机技术是虚拟技术的一种。  所谓虚拟技术就是将事物从一种形式转变成另一种形式,最常用的虚拟技术有操作系统中内存的虚拟,实际运行时用户需要的内存空间可能远远大于物理机器的内存大小,利用内存的虚拟技术,用户可以将一部分硬盘虚拟化为内存,而这对用户是透明的。又如,可以利用虚拟专用网技术(×××)在公共网络中虚拟一条安全,稳定的“隧道”,用户感觉像是使用私有网络一
## 使用 VM 虚拟引擎的步骤 为了实现 VM 虚拟引擎,我们需要按照以下步骤进行操作: ```mermaid flowchart TD A[准备虚拟环境] --> B[选择虚拟引擎] B --> C[安装虚拟引擎] C --> D[配置虚拟引擎] D --> E[启动虚拟引擎] ``` ### 准备虚拟环境 在开始之前,我们需要先准备好虚
原创 8月前
94阅读
## 虚拟引擎? 在软件开发过程中,我们常常会使用虚拟引擎来模拟不同的操作系统环境,以便进行测试、开发和部署。但是,在配置虚拟引擎的时候,常常会有一个选项是“勾虚拟引擎”。那么,这个选项到底要不要勾呢?接下来我们就来探讨一下这个问题。 ### 什么是虚拟引擎虚拟引擎是指一种软件工具,可以模拟硬件和操作系统环境,使得我们可以在一个物理主机上同时运行多个虚拟机。这样可
8.1 概述执行引擎是Java虚拟机最核心的组成部分之一,“虚拟机”是一个相对于“物理机”的概念,这两种机器都有代码执行能力,其区别是物理机的执行引擎是直接建立在处理器、硬件、指令集和操作系统的层面上,而虚拟机的执行引擎是有自己实现的,因此可以自己定制指令集和执行引擎的结构体系,并且能够执行那些不被硬件直接支持的指令集格式。在Java虚拟机规范中指定了虚拟机字节码执行引擎的概念模型,这个概念模型成
安装VMware1.下载VMware Workstation Pro 12.1.0 for Windows,安装。2.VMware永久证书秘钥:5A02H-AU243-TZJ49-GTC7K-3C61N添加新磁盘分区1.磁盘管理 -> 选择剩余空间较大的磁盘(D) -> 压缩卷(40960M ≈ 39.9G,最好大于20G)2.新建简单卷 -> 更改盘符(E, up2u)和名称(
## 如何实现VM虚拟虚拟引擎的开启 在现代软件开发和运维中,虚拟机技术显得尤为重要。虚拟可以让我们在一台物理机器上运行多个操作系统,提高资源的利用效率。那么,如何开启VM虚拟机的虚拟引擎呢?下面,我将为你提供一个完整的流程,并详细解释每一步。 ### 流程概述 首先,我们需要了解操作的步骤。我们可以将任务分为以下几个主要步骤: | 步骤 | 描述 | |---
1、概述执行引擎是Java虚拟机核心的组成部分之一。“虚拟机”是一个相对于“物理机”的概念,这两种机器都有代码执行能力,其区别是物理机的执行引擎是直接建立在处理器、缓存、指令集和操作系统层面上的,而虚拟机的执行引擎则是由软件自行实现的,因此可以不受物理条件制约地定制指令集与执行引擎的结构体系,能够执行那些不被硬件直接支持的指令集格式。 在《Java虚拟机规范》中制定了Java虚拟机字节码执行引擎
中国IDC圈8月6日报道:服务器虚拟是目前IT界至关重要的技术之一。一个用于支持虚拟服务器环境的强健的、高效的存储基础设施同样重要,但是,许多用户在规划服务器虚拟化时往往忽视这个支持框架。如果一根链条的强度取决于最薄弱的一环,那么IT部门必须确保存储不要成为虚拟应用基础设施链条中那薄弱的一环。若想实现最大的规模效益和取得最优的性能,IT部门在选择支持服务器虚拟环境的存储协议时必须谨慎。那么究
概述执行引擎是java虚拟机最核心的组成部分之一。“虚拟机”是相对于“物理机”的概念,这两种机器都有代码执行能力,其区别是物理机的执行引擎是直接建立在处理器、硬件、指令集和操作系统层面上的,而虚拟机的执行引擎是由自己实现的,因此可以自行制定指令集与执行引擎的结构体系,并且能够执行那些不被硬件直接支持的指令集格式。在java虚拟机规范中制定了虚拟机字节码执行引擎的概念模型,这个概念模型成为各种虚拟
110JVM执行引擎概述1.执行引擎是Java虚拟机的核心组成部分之一2.虚拟机是一个相对于“物理机”的概念,这两种机器都有代码执行能力,其区别是物理机的执行引擎是直接建立在处理器、缓存、指令集和操作系统层面上的。而虚拟机的执行引擎则是由软件自行实现的,因此可以不受物理条件制约地定制指令集与执行引擎的结构体系,能够执行那些不被硬件直接支持的指令集格式。3.JVM的主要任务是负责装载字节码到其内部,
引言在使用虚拟机Vmware打开gazebo仿真环境的时候,刚打开就闪退,并报错以下错误:VMware: vmw_ioctl_command error Invalid argument,大概意思是虚拟机参数不合法,这应该是虚拟机的bug,毕竟使用虚拟机和真实的物理机上是有差别的,不过这个bug有网友已经解决了,大致有以下两种解决方案;解决方案一:关闭虚拟机的3D图形加速如下图,在编辑虚拟机选项中
文章目录1. 概述2. 编译和执行3. 参数设置4. 即时编译器5. 热点代码即探测方式5.1 调用计数器5.2 回边计数器 1. 概述虚拟机和物理机两者都具有执行程序的能力,不同之处在于物理机的执行引擎直接建立在处理器、缓存、指令集合操作系统层面;而虚拟机的执行引擎由软件自行实现,因此可以不受物理条件的制约来指定指令集与执行引擎的体系结构,能够执行那些不被硬件直接支持的指令集格式。Java虚拟
  • 1
  • 2
  • 3
  • 4
  • 5